Buick Rendezvous Spark Plug Parts and Q&A

  • Q: How to service and repair spark plugs on Buick Rendezvous?
    A:
    Make sure to service and repair spark plugs only when the engine temperature reaches room level because hot conditions lead to thread damage on the Cylinder Head. The Spark Plug recess area requires cleaning to stop dirt from contaminating the surface because contaminates may damage the engine while creating problems with new Spark Plug insertion. The vehicle requires its designated spark plugs because substituting them with alternative types leads to major engine damage. You should start by switching off the ignition. Service engineers should rotate the engine before accessing the replacement area of engine right bank (rear) spark plugs. Begin by extracting both the Spark Plug Wires followed by removing the spark plugs from the engine compartment. Caretakers should set the Spark Plug gaps precisely to specs before installation since handling can modify the original gap settings; round wire feeler gauges provide maximum accuracy in this process. When installing spark plugs let the threads of the Cylinder Head and spark plugs join easily while maintaining full contact then apply a thread chaser if needed. The correct torque requirements state 20 n.m (15 lb ft) for fresh cylinder heads and 15 n.m (11 lb ft) for previously installed ones. The last step includes installing Spark Plug Wires after moving the engine to its correct position only if the right bank spark plugs were replaced.
  • Q: How to replace spark plugs in an engine on Buick Rendezvous?
    A:
    Workers must check that the engine temperature has lowered to the point of no danger before starting the Spark Plug replacement. The Spark Plug recess needs cleaning before new plug installation to prevent contaminants from affecting its seating position. Use solely the original spark plugs designed for the vehicle since improper plug types will endanger the engine. Commence the procedure by taking off the intake manifold cover while disconnection of Spark Plug Wires (2, 4, and 6) away from left side spark plugs. To access the rear of the engine rotation is necessary before taking out Spark Plug Wires (1, 3 or 5) from the right side spark plugs. Move to the following step and take out the spark plugs from the Cylinder Head area. A round wire feeler gauge should be used for gapping new spark plugs per their specifications before installation because initial gaps might have changed. Season the spark plugs by threading them into the Cylinder Head until they achieve full seating while observing smooth insertion. A thread chaser tool can serve as an additional helpful measure. Secure the spark plugs to 15 n.m (11 lb ft) torque while maintaining recommended specifications to avoid overheating along with thread destruction. Reposition Spark Plug Wires connecting numbers 1, 3 and 5 to their right side plugs then remove engine tilt strap (J 41131) tension before extracting the tool. Slap the engine mount struts while reinstalling the intake manifold cover as well as reconnecting the Spark Plug Wires (2, 4, or 6) to the left side spark plugs.
